1. Start with Real Customer Insights

When it comes to sales, nothing beats firsthand data. Too often, businesses rely on assumptions about their customers, assumptions that are shaped by limited research or outdated market data. But real sales adaptability starts with understanding what your customers genuinely want and need, which can only come from direct engagement. Engaging with customers face-to-face or through targeted outreach allows sales teams to collect real-time feedback that is far more reliable than secondhand data.

At Excel Promotions, the focus is always on direct conversations with potential customers to understand their motivations and needs. By taking this approach, the sales team gathers actionable insights that can shape future strategies and drive more effective customer engagement.

Here are three ways your team can gain valuable customer insights:

  • Ensure that team members ask open-ended questions during customer interactions.
  • Actively listen to customer pain points, interests, and preferences.
  • Use the data gathered to continually refine your approach for each customer segment.

When you have this direct feedback, your sales team can quickly adapt to meet the evolving needs of your audience, making your approach more personalized and customer-focused.

2. Use Real-Time Data to Guide Adjustments

In sales, waiting for months to analyze performance data is often too late to make impactful changes. The best teams understand the value of a real-time sales strategy. By leveraging real-time data, sales teams can make immediate adjustments, ensuring that they are always in sync with the current demands of the market. Whether it’s monitoring engagement levels with a new product or analyzing the effectiveness of a specific offer, real-time data allows for fast decision-making.

Sales teams should be equipped with tools and technology that provide live data feeds from customer interactions, sales transactions, and market trends. With this information, the team can tweak campaigns, adjust messaging, or shift focus quickly without waiting for a quarterly review.

Here are four key areas where real-time data can improve your sales strategy:

  • Use CRM systems to capture and analyze customer data as it comes in.
  • Monitor key metrics like response rates or conversion percentages as campaigns unfold.
  • Be prepared to adjust marketing or sales tactics based on live feedback from customers.
  • Track customer sentiment to gauge which products or services are resonating most.

This continuous stream of data ensures that your sales approach remains relevant and adaptable, allowing your team to stay one step ahead of customer needs.

3. Embrace a Flexible Mindset in Your Team

Sales adaptability isn’t just about responding to changing conditions; it’s about preparing your team to think on their feet. Teams that are taught to be flexible and proactive will have a natural ability to adjust their approach in response to customer needs, objections, or changing circumstances. One of the key elements in developing this skill is ensuring that your team is constantly learning and evolving in their roles.

Whether it’s through scenario-based training, regular team discussions, or feedback loops, fostering a flexible mindset within your sales team allows them to remain agile. Encourage your salespeople to view each interaction as an opportunity to adapt and fine-tune their pitch based on what they are learning about the customer at the moment.

Here are five ways you can teach your team to be more flexible in their approach:

  • Introduce role-playing exercises where team members practice handling different customer scenarios.
  • Teach adaptive communication techniques so your team can adjust their tone, pace, and messaging.
  • Create a feedback culture where team members are encouraged to share insights and adjust strategies together.
  • Encourage team members to ask clarifying questions to better understand each customer’s unique needs.
  • Reward your team for thinking creatively and coming up with alternative solutions to challenges.

When adaptability becomes part of your team’s mindset, they will be better prepared to handle unexpected challenges and find creative solutions on the fly.

4. Focus on Building Long-Term Relationships

In an era where customer loyalty is harder to earn than ever, focusing on building meaningful relationships is essential. Sales adaptability can be most effectively implemented when you move away from the notion of one-time transactions and instead focus on cultivating long-term, mutually beneficial relationships with your customers. When you invest in relationship-building, you gain deeper insights into customers’ evolving preferences, which will allow you to adjust your approach accordingly.

At Excel Promotions, relationship-building is at the core of the sales strategy. By maintaining consistent communication, nurturing customer connections, and following up after sales, teams can stay in tune with their customers’ shifting needs. This deeper connection provides the flexibility to adapt sales strategies over time based on ongoing interactions.

Here are three ways to foster lasting customer relationships:

  • Regularly check in with existing customers to ensure they are satisfied and open to feedback.
  • Personalize your approach based on the customer’s past experiences with your brand.
  • Offer value beyond the sale, such as relevant updates or exclusive promotions.

Building relationships in this way creates a loyal customer base that is more willing to share feedback and help guide your sales strategies in the future.

5. Stay Informed About Market Trends

Adaptability is impossible if you aren’t aware of the shifts occurring within your industry. Being able to predict changes in customer preferences or emerging market trends gives your sales team the time and information they need to adjust before those changes impact your business. Whether it’s staying updated on new competitors, technological advancements, or evolving customer behaviours, staying ahead of market trends is an essential part of maintaining sales adaptability.

Sales teams should allocate time for ongoing research to keep up with these shifts. Reading industry reports, attending webinars, and engaging with key players in your market will help your team anticipate changes and adjust their strategies in advance.

Here are four ways to stay ahead of market trends:

  • Read trade publications and attend industry conferences to stay updated.
  • Set aside time each month to review competitor activities and market shifts.
  • Engage with thought leaders and influencers in your industry to gain early insights into new trends.
  • Implement customer surveys and feedback loops to track how your audience’s needs are evolving.

Having a pulse on the market allows your sales team to make proactive adjustments to their approach, positioning themselves as ahead of the curve in meeting customer needs.
